Previously, VFIO used symbol_get() to > obtain function pointers for kvm_get_kvm_safe() and kvm_put_kvm(), > then manually tracked module references through these symbols. This > approach required storing the put_kvm function pointer in each device > and carefully managing symbol references. > > Pass struct file pointers instead of struct kvm pointers throughout the > VFIO-KVM interface. This leverages the kernel's existing file reference > counting mechanism via get_file_active() and fput(), eliminating the > need for manual module reference tracking.
